This is the final amendment to the bill, which would not kill the bill or send it back to committee. If adopted, the bill will immediately proceed to final passage, as amended. This motion ensures the ability of the SEC to continue to protect investors and enforce the securities laws. I want to emphasize that this motion does not stop the bill, but it does flag the very important ways in which we need to let the SEC act. The motion would ensure that the SEC can protect investors and enforce the securities laws in two specific areas: First, the motion will ensure that this bill does not reduce the ability of the SEC to protect the pension plans of our firefighters and police, the people on whom we rely as our first responders, as well as the pension plans of teachers and other retirees against fraudulent and deceptive practices. Protecting investors is a core element of the SEC's mission and one that we ignore at our peril. This week is Police Officers Week. Do we really want to honor our men and women in service by stripping them of protections for their hard-earned and hard-won earnings?
